New 10.8.2 beta build 12C35 goes out to AppleSeed testers

Apple notified participants of its AppleSeed program today that OS X Mountain Lion beta build 12C35 is now available for download. The 671MB update contains no known issues, Apple stated. Furthermore, Apple would like developers to focus on messages, Facebook, Game Center, Safari and Reminders when testing the pre-release software.

The release notes say “TDB,” which indicates this is not a final release. It is also worth noting this is not a release to members of Apple’s Developer Program, as that will presumably come later on.

Apple seeded the first beta of 10.8.2 to developers last week, which contained the same focus areas. AppleSeed participants: Let us know what you find!
